Before sealing the Quillbrook key ceremony, confirm ReportForge exports stamp all timestamps in UTC with explicit offset, not server-local time. Run the Harlow regression suite against the Dray region fixtures; zero drift tolerated. Witness signatures required from two custodians. Do not proceed if any export shows ambiguous DST handling. Once verified, unseal the backup credential envelope and re-encrypt the export signing key. The envelope is protected by the recovery passphrase printed below.

vault phrase of kajef-tafog = wenox-briix

# Approvals: Date Localization — Kestrelpane

Any change to Kestrelpane date formats needs prior approval. Support should not apply locale overrides themselves; file a request instead. Checklist: confirm the target locale exists in the Mossgate table, confirm fallback is set, attach a screenshot of rendered output. Requests without these are rejected. Approval authority rests with the person named below.

named custodian: Quenix Oliix

Hi team,

Before I hand off the 3.2 release, please note the humidity sensor drift reported on Verdana controllers in the Elmbrook trial site. Drift exceeds 4% after roughly ten days of continuous operation; firmware 3.2.1 adds an automatic recalibration cycle every 72 hours. Support should advise growers to install 3.2.1 and trigger a manual recalibration once. The hotfix bundle must be verified before distribution, so I'm including the signing key used for the 3.2.1 packages below.

release key, fahof-yagap: bky3_m5d

// Dark-mode support in the Lumenfall admin dashboard.
// Plugin authors: do not hardcode colors. Resolve tokens through the
// ThemeBridge client below; it returns the active palette and listens
// for scheme changes so your panels flip without a reload.
// Contrast ratios are enforced server-side — submissions that bypass
// tokens fail review. Initialize the client once per plugin, at mount,
// never per render. The client authenticates against the internal
// ThemeBridge service. Use the key that follows.

API key for hagug-kajof: vxb4-HrJ9